The Household Robot Market is entering a transformative phase, evolving far beyond traditional vacuum cleaners and lawn mowers. By 2035, smart household robots will become integral members of the modern home—capable of performing not just routine tasks but also offering companionship, caregiving, surveillance, and dynamic interaction with smart ecosystems.

As AI, machine learning, and sensor technologies mature, next-gen household robots will be able to recognize voice, gestures, emotional cues, and complex environments. These robots will operate autonomously, adapt to individual family members, and even learn from behavioral patterns to optimize household operations.

Cleaning and maintenance will remain key applications, but their functions will be more comprehensive, such as robotic butlers that clean, sanitize, organize, and even restock groceries. Security and monitoring robots will feature facial recognition, real-time alerts, and mobile patrolling, seamlessly integrated with home surveillance systems.

The most revolutionary development by 2035 will be in elderly care and companionship. With aging populations worldwide, household robots will serve as caregivers—reminding users to take medications, assisting in physical mobility, and offering emotional support through advanced NLP and affective computing.

Interoperability with smart home devices will allow these robots to control lighting, HVAC systems, home appliances, and even order supplies or manage schedules. They’ll act as intelligent hubs, interfacing with voice assistants, health monitors, and cloud services.

In terms of hardware, the robots will be more compact, energy-efficient, and visually designed to fit aesthetically into modern interiors. With the rise of modular and customizable robots, users will be able to add capabilities (like vacuuming, dishwashing, or health tracking) through software upgrades or attachments.

Geographically, Asia-Pacific is expected to lead the household robot revolution, driven by high urban density, tech adoption, and labor shortages. North America and Europe will follow with a focus on aging-in-place and connected home applications.

By 2035, household robots will no longer be gadgets but essential, intelligent companions—blending functionality, safety, and emotional intelligence to improve quality of life across all age groups.
